DM Strong In Rough Neiman Marcus Quarter
Neiman Marcus Inc. recorded $1.08 billion in second-quarter 2008 revenue, down from the $1.37 billion it pulled in during second-quarter 2007. The company’s net loss amounted to $509.3 million, compared with net income of $44.3 million a year earlier. More, along with The Opportunist’s Take, follow.

American Express Will Pay Customers to Leave
Call it an anti-promotion: In an attempt to eliminate some low-spending customers from its cardholder roster, American Express Co. has announced it is offering to pay some holders to close their accounts.

P&I Postscript
RED MANGO: a purveyor of nonfat frozen yogurt has launched Club Mango, a customer loyalty program. The program rewards members with Mango Points that can be redeemed for free Red Mango products.
